Financial Performance - The company's revenue for Q3 2025 was ¥594,191,067.56, a decrease of 59.40% compared to the same period last year[5] - The net profit attributable to shareholders was -¥229,259,822.01, representing a decline of 10,623.28% year-on-year[5] - The basic earnings per share were -¥0.2104, down 10,620.00% from the previous year[5] - Total operating revenue decreased to ¥3,898,018,507.48 from ¥4,543,898,204.15, representing a decline of approximately 14.3% year-over-year[21] - Operating profit showed a loss of ¥433,456,090.51 compared to a loss of ¥313,287,155.70 in the previous period, indicating a worsening of approximately 38.4%[22] - Net profit for the period was a loss of ¥389,470,154.76, compared to a loss of ¥330,218,848.66 in the prior year, reflecting an increase in losses of about 17.9%[22] - The net profit attributable to the parent company was -398,028,089.72, compared to -303,702,618.79 in the previous period, indicating a decline in profitability[23] - The total comprehensive income amounted to -403,810,507.17, compared to -326,170,681.06 in the previous period, reflecting a worsening financial position[23] - The basic and diluted earnings per share were both -0.3653, down from -0.2787 in the previous period, showing a decrease in earnings per share[23] Assets and Liabilities - Total assets at the end of the reporting period were ¥15,646,820,359.78, a decrease of 5.84% from the end of the previous year[5] - Total assets decreased to ¥15,646,820,359.78 from ¥16,616,558,879.98, a decline of approximately 5.8%[20] - Total liabilities decreased to ¥11,953,981,053.09 from ¥12,516,752,920.12, a reduction of about 4.5%[20] - Current assets totaled ¥5,866,308,075.05, down from ¥6,660,125,276.38, a decrease of approximately 11.9%[20] - Non-current assets decreased slightly to ¥9,780,512,284.73 from ¥9,956,433,603.60, a decline of about 1.8%[20] - Long-term receivables decreased to ¥1,885,382,500.20 from ¥1,939,967,242.47, a reduction of approximately 2.8%[20] Cash Flow - The company reported a cash flow from operating activities of -¥393,005,413.17, a decline of 37.59% year-to-date[5] - Cash flow from operating activities generated a net outflow of -393,005,413.17, compared to -285,625,618.98 in the previous period, indicating increased cash burn[25] - The company received cash from sales of goods and services totaling 4,005,835,812.71, an increase from 3,776,898,743.89 in the previous period, reflecting growth in revenue[24] - The company reported a cash outflow of 4,646,166,743.08 from operating activities, slightly up from 4,621,970,803.26 in the previous period, indicating stable operational expenses[25] - The company’s total cash flow decreased by -140,390,248.12, compared to -500,396,877.03 in the previous period, indicating a challenging cash flow environment[26] Shareholder Information - The total number of common shareholders at the end of the reporting period is 49,858[13] - The largest shareholder, Lin Jianwei, holds 16.36% of shares, totaling 178,236,987 shares, with 94,800,000 shares pledged[14] - Zhejiang Zheneng Power holds 9.75% of shares, totaling 106,265,704 shares[14] - The total number of restricted shares at the end of the period is 133,734,307, down from 135,558,871 at the beginning of the period[16] - Lin Jianwei's restricted shares decreased by 1,836,563 during the period[16] - There are no significant changes in the top 10 shareholders' participation in margin trading[13] Research and Development - Research and development expenses decreased by 31.97% year-on-year, amounting to a reduction of ¥6,402.24 million[10] - Research and development expenses decreased to ¥136,225,486.61 from ¥200,247,879.98, a decrease of about 32% year-over-year[22] - The company has not disclosed any new product or technology developments in the current report[17] Mergers and Acquisitions - The company has not reported any mergers or acquisitions in the current period[17] Financing Activities - Cash inflow from financing activities was 601,768,230.09, up from 40,016,120.13 in the previous period, suggesting improved financing efforts[25] - The total amount of cash and cash equivalents at the end of the period is ¥1,144,354,341.36, down from ¥1,213,251,486.12 at the beginning of the period[18] - The cash and cash equivalents at the end of the period were 981,769,654.97, down from 1,338,855,024.41 in the previous period, indicating a decrease in liquidity[26] Inventory Management - The company’s inventory decreased by 52.95%, with a reduction of ¥66,215.99 million, reflecting improved inventory turnover[8] - Accounts receivable increased to ¥3,065,388,171.15 from ¥2,940,473,243.32[18]
